If protection is required for short circuit conditions it is advised to install a Fuse on each of the individual controller outputs to protect the control board 5 DO NOT use AC coil slave relays from controller outputs Use intermediate relays of suitable size and coil rating 6 To verify the operation of engine controller outputs measure voltage i e meter in volts when outputs should be ON 7 There is an internal diode connected between AUTO and Start Stop terminals This diode provides the capability of starting and running the engine generator system when battery is only supplied to the Start Stop terminal This diode is provided for compatibility with AUTO OFF TEST switch configuration If a wiring fault occurs such that battery is connected to Start Stop terminal and Battery Ground is connected to AUTO terminal this will cause a short circuit to be applied across the controller terminals and result in damage to control board We recommend the installation of a fuse on the main battery connection wired to AUTO OFF TEST switch A 3A fuse is recommended in this line 8 The Low oil pressure and High engine temperature sensors must be the switch type In the case of the oil pressure switch it would be open during normal engine run i e oil pressure ok and close to either ground or battery on low oil pressure failure similarly the high engine temperature switch would be open during normal engine conditions and close to ground or batte

11. nals to appear on wires that are near any power lines being fed by the inverter If the generator output wires are located close to a line being powered by an inverter a small AC signal can appear on the generator output lines when the inverter is on This can fool the engine controller into thinking that the engine generator systems is running if the speed sensing wires are connected to the generator output lines This small AC signal can cause the controller to appear to have a Low Oil Failure when the remote start contacts are closed or the controller is put in the manual test mode The controller may think the generator is already running and immediately check to make sure there is oil pressure Since the engine really hasn t started yet there is no oil pressure and the controller sees a low oil fault This is seen as the Oil LED turning on solid even before the engine starts to engage the starter Without this false speed signal the controller will not look for oil pressure until 15 seconds after the engine has started to run and the crank disengages The false speed signal can be eliminated by installing a small transformer between the generator output and the speed sensing terminals of the controller This transformer should be rated for 120 or 240 volts on the input or primary coil depending on the generator output voltage you are using for speed sensing and have an output voltage of around 12VAC on the secondary of the transformer The two wires fro
